Summary Of Core Responsibilities & Org Relationships

Tutors provide one-on-one tutoring in the areas of decoding, spelling, reading fluency, reading comprehension, writing, and study skills to students with language and learning challenges. Using a process-based approach and materials specifically designed to meet each student’s background and needs, the tutor provides individualized support to help students develop the underlying skills needed to approach reading, writing, and studying with greater confidence and independence.

Job Specifications

  • Education, Experience, and Credentials
    • BA/BS in Special Education preferred
    • 2+ years of teaching and/or tutoring preferred
    • Experience working with students who have language-based learning disabilities and/or executive functioning deficits/ADHD in a classroom or 1:1 tutoring setting
    • Training in an Orton-Gillingham-based curriculum (required for Reading & Spelling Tutors) and/or knowledge of written expression instruction (required for Writing Tutors)
    • Experience with any of the following curricula: LETRS, Wilson Reading System, Sonday System, Barton, or Benchmark Phonics Intervention (required for Reading & Spelling Tutors)
  • Knowledge, Skills, And Abilities
    • Understanding of Specific Learning Disorders and Executive Functioning Challenges, including ADHD
    • Experience in writing short and long-term goals and lesson plans
    • Experience using positive reinforcement and positive behavior supports
    • Experience with assessments and feedback from teachers and other providers to create an instructional plan for each student
    • Able to use appropriate technology, including Google platforms, email, and Salesforce
